Goldthorpe to Hinton Admiral by train

A train trip from Goldthorpe to Hinton Admiral takes about 8hrs 29 mins on average, covering roughly 193 miles (310 kilometres). With around 8 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£29.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Goldthorpe to Hinton Admiral start from as little as £29.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Goldthorpe to Hinton Admiral start from £89.50 one way, or £150.70 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Goldthorpe to Hinton Admiral are available for £156.70 one way, or £313.20 return

Facilities at Goldthorpe Train Station

Goldthorpe station might not boast the frenetic activity of bustling city stations, but it provides some crucial facilities that make travel seamless and hassle-free. You'll find ticket machines readily available for collecting tickets purchased online, although there is no dedicated ticket office. The station is equipped with an induction loop, and for those needing help, customer points provide necessary assistance. While the station is not staffed, a responsive helpline is available at 08002006060.

Accessibility is a priority here with step-free access via ramps, making it user-friendly for disabled or wheelchair travelers. However, travelers should note the absence of waiting rooms, seating, toilets, and refreshments, so planning ahead for these amenities before arriving at the station might be wise. Despite the lack of enclosed bicycle storage or expansive parking facilities, the station offers essential travel conveniences.

Facilities at Hinton Admiral Station

While Hinton Admiral station may not boast a grand list of frills, it covers the basics well. You'll find ticket machines strategically placed, allowing for efficient ticket purchases and online ticket collections. Accessible ticket machines ensure everyone can use them, with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ts available. Be advised, though, smartcards cannot be issued here. However, validators are present for those with prepared cards.

The station's customer help points provide necessary assistance, although staffing is minimal. Moreover, there's no luggage storage, so plan accordingly. Wi-Fi access keeps you connected, and though refreshment facilities are absent, you're not far from local shops and cafes.

Accessibility at Hinton Admiral

Hinton Admiral makes efforts to accommodate all passengers. The station offers partial step-free access with ramps available for train boarding. The station lacks wheelchair availability and accessible toilets, yet platform access is designed to ease movement. Assistance from Guard personnel aboard trains ensures those who need help can get it, and advance booking assistance is supported.
